Israel v. Alkamalat marked the first time AI-assisted forensic analysis survived judicial scrutiny in an Israeli criminal proceeding. The court admitted the enhanced video evidence through standard legal processes, establishing a procedural precedent for evaluating AI-derived forensic methodologies on their individual merits rather than excluding them categorically.
